  14. <h2>Hydrogen Peroxide Content</h2>
  15. <br>
  16. <br>
  17. <p>A high concentration of hydrogen peroxide present in tooth whitening products can lead to tooth sensitivity, and possibly tooth loss. This is due to the fact that peroxide decreases the pH of the tooth's surfaces, which results in demineralization of the tooth's surface. The length of time the treatment is will also increase the possibility of sensitivity and tooth decay.</p>
  18. <br>
  19. <br>
  20. <p>There are many factors that influence the amount of peroxide in teeth whitening products. Certain products contain less than 3percent hydrogen oxyde while others are more potent. Products purchased at home from drugstores could have between 3% and 10% hydrogen peroxide. However, professional treatments may contain more than 40 percent hydrogen peroxide. It is safe to use products with less than 5% hydrogen peroxide, but it is important to speak with a physician before you purchase any product with higher levels of hydrogen peroxide.</p>

  43. <p>There are many causes which can cause discoloration of teeth including age, lifestyle, and diet. Certain drinks and foods have high amounts of tannins and acids that cause a dull appearance of the teeth. A lack of brushing is also a contributor to dull teeth. Avoid foods that cause staining to teeth to avoid problems. This includes white and red wines, sports drinks and black tea. Sauces and foods that are strongly colored should also be avoided. After eating these foods it is recommended to clean your teeth or rinse them off.</p>
